Why London's Cocktail Lounges Make the Perfect Date Night Spot

Why London's Cocktail Lounges Make the Perfect Date Night Spot
7.07.2025

Few things say 'London after dark' as much as ducking into a velvet-lined cocktail lounge while the rain quietly taps on the windows. The city is practically built for evenings like these. Forget noisy pubs when romance is on the cards; there’s something downright magnetic about the right London cocktail lounge—the kind of place where a twist of orange peel and low lighting can make even the chilliest Thursday feel like the start of something out of a movie. The truth is, picking where to go for a date night in London can leave anyone dizzy. But step inside the scene of Soho’s speakeasies, Covent Garden’s hidden dens, or a secretive rooftop bar in Shoreditch, and date night just got a lot more interesting. For Londoners juggling packed schedules, busy streets, and sky-high standards, cocktail lounges have become that secret weapon—a low-stress, high-impact answer to impressing someone (or reconnecting with your partner—for me, that’s Sierra) without having to book three months in advance.

A Taste of London: What Sets Cocktail Lounges Apart

Why are cocktail lounges in London so much more than places to grab a gin and tonic? You get this sense of curated experience the moment you walk in. Music, yes, but not the overwhelming type where you have to shout over The Killers to be heard. Instead, think soulful jazz at Nightjar or vinyl-only playlists at Oriole. The bartenders at these spots? They’re more craftsperson than bartender. Ask for a classic martini and you just might get a quick story on the drink’s origins, with a nifty local twist—like swapping out vermouth for Kew organic elderflower from a micro distillery in East London.

Let’s talk atmosphere, because London does mood-setting better than most places on Earth. There’s the swanky, candlelit tables of The Connaught Bar—recognized year after year as one of the world’s best bars—where the art deco style and attentive staff create an air of understated luxury. Contrast that with a place like Callooh Callay, where you sit behind a wardrobe door and sip weirdly-named drinks (the 'Jabberwocky', anyone?). These are venues where you feel wrapped up and away from the everyday, whether those evenings are stashed in Mayfair’s elegance or Dalston’s casual chic.

Food plays a role, too. The days of limp bar nuts are gone. Modern lounges serve up small plates meant to spark conversation—a couple of Cornish crab sliders or charred padron peppers, maybe some locally cured meats. This turns drinks into dining, perfect for daters who don’t want to commit to a sit-down meal, but still want something thoughtful and delicious.

Drinks lists here are never dull—want a negroni made with house-smoked gin or a whisky sour with sea buckthorn? London bartenders are pros at blending British ingredients and international spirits, so if your date’s palate leans adventurous, you’re in luck. And if you’re more about simplicity, the classics are there, mixed with immaculate precision. According to a 2024 survey by Drinks International, 7 out of the top 50 bars in the world are right here in London. That’s not hype—it’s a result of the city’s deep cocktail culture.

Why Cocktail Lounges Work So Well for Londoners

Why Cocktail Lounges Work So Well for Londoners

Alright, let’s get real—dating in a big city can feel like competing in a never-ending reality show. The best part about a cocktail lounge date? The feeling that you’re both in on a secret. Lounges are intimate. Tables tend to be tucked into their own little corners, which makes for private conversation. Even on a busy night at Scarfes Bar in Holborn or Swift in Soho, it’s easy to carve out a world of your own. No awkward shouting over sport on TV, no risk of running into half your office. This is grown-up territory, the kind that makes you want to stick around for 'just one more.'

Date night success is often about details—lighting that’s just dim enough, music that fits the moment, staff who know when to check in and when to discreetly disappear. London's lounges get these details right in a way few other cities manage. If you're celebrating an anniversary, you can nudge the team ahead of time—often they'll personalise a menu or send out something on the house. If it’s a first date, the balance between buzzy energy and conversational calm means fewer awkward silences.

Location matters, too. London’s geography is tailor-fit for cocktail crawls. Tired of one spot? Soho alone has more than a dozen venues within walking distance, each with its own theme or specialty. You could start your evening sipping Moscow mules at the Blind Pig and finish with espresso martinis at Bar Termini. If you’re up for something a bit more off-grid, east London’s Bethnal Green offers the low-lit Sager + Wilde, with killer cocktails and seasonal snacks. For city types, the cluster around the City of London or Southwark offers standout rooftop lounges with skyline views—think 12th Knot at Sea Containers, perfect for warm evenings when the Thames reflects the last light of the day.

London’s multicultural spirit comes out behind the bar, too. Some lounges—like the opulent Kwãnt—mix Mediterranean and Middle Eastern spirits with British classics. Others pull from Asian or Caribbean traditions. This diversity means there’s a style and flair for every couple, from cocktail geeks who debate clarifications and infusions to those who want their gin neat and their garnish extravagant.

The scene is also timed well for Londoners’ way of life. Many lounges open late, or offer special ‘date night’ menus from Sunday through Thursday—the perfect fit for unpredictable work schedules. Whether you’re a night owl with tickets for a late play, or an early bird who wants a pre-dinner round, flexibility is part of the experience.

Making the Most of a London Cocktail Lounge Date

Making the Most of a London Cocktail Lounge Date

For anyone looking to level up their London date night, there are a few simple things to keep in mind. Start by booking ahead—especially on weekends or if you’ve got your heart set on legendary spots like Dandelyan (these days known as Lyaness). The best lounges fill up fast, and a reservation means no queuing outside in the rain, checking your phone, wondering if you’ll get in. If you’re new to cocktails, don’t sweat it—barkeeps here are used to helping folks pick their sips. You can even take part in tasting flights or mini-cocktail classes, like the Saturday mixology workshops at The Alchemist in Canary Wharf.

If you want to impress, keep a few London cocktail facts in your back pocket. Did you know the Espresso Martini was invented right here in the late '80s at Fred’s Club in Soho? Or that the Vesper Martini—immortalised by James Bond—was first shaken at Dukes Bar in Mayfair? It’s trivia like this that can kickstart fun conversations.

Another tip: think about what you want from the night. Looking to slow things down? Go for a hidden bar with lounge seating and low lights, like ECC (Experimental Cocktail Club) in Chinatown, which often takes walk-ins during the week. Want a bit more energy? Head somewhere buzzy, where the after-work crowd flows in, like Simmons Bar with its famously quirky décor and happy hour deals.

It’s not all about the drinks, either. Some lounges shine when it comes to food pairings—Little Bat in Islington does mean bar bites, and places like Hawksmoor Spitalfields Bar serve well-sourced steak sandwiches. Fancy something light? Most cocktail destinations offer a range of veggie and vegan nibbles too.

If you get lucky with the weather, don’t overlook garden and rooftop lounges. Places like Aviary or Radio Rooftop let you enjoy the long summer twilight with unbeatable city views. For autumn and winter, the city transforms its cocktails menus—expect spicy, warming options featuring British sloe gin, cinnamon, and roasted apple.

One final London-specific detail: transportation. Many of these lounges nestle close to Tube lines or bus stops. For those making a night of it, Night Tube and 24-hour buses mean getting home is easy—even if you linger longer than planned.

Here’s a handy table with a few of the city’s top-rated lounges and what they’re known for:

Bar NameAreaMust-Try DrinkFun Fact
The Connaught BarMayfairMartini CartRanked world’s best bar 2020, 2021
NightjarShoreditchArtesian CobblestoneSpeakeasy-style with live jazz
Dukes BarSt James’sVesper MartiniInspired James Bond’s tipple
SwiftSohoPicanteKnown for speedy, expert service
OrioleSmithfieldExplorer’s CupLive music, global decor
AviaryFinsburyGarden SpritzPanoramic cityscape views

If you want somewhere fresh to take a date, London’s cocktail lounges deliver. They’re as quintessentially London as red buses or the London Eye, but with a lot more style. Next time the question pops up—where should we go tonight?—try swapping your usual for a plush seat, an expertly-mixed drink, and that unbeatable London buzz. Because when you find the right spot, even the rain sounds romantic.
